The Warriors opened their 2014 varsity campaign at home on Saturday losing to the Montreal Carabins. Although not nearly as dominant of a team as they were a few years ago, the women Carabins are still very good and have consistent players competing on their roster.
The Warriors this year have more depth and the players have been getting steadily better. As a result, many of the matches were competitive affairs. The women struggled throughout the weekend and could not muster a win going 0-7.
Two of the Warriors were very close to achieving wins but both lost 5-7 in the third set.
Colleen Fernandes (Mississauga/) playing at number three and rookie
Manasi Guggali (Brampton/) at number five gave Waterloo their best chance for a victory. Guggali's match, the final match of the day, had both schools encouraging their players when it became a war of attrition. Both women suffered cramps late in the third set and each were determined to outlast the other.

The results on Sunday against Western followed the same pattern as the day prior. The Warriors went without a win but again, matches were very competitive. Number two
Nathalie Skaf (Mississauga/) came close before losing in three sets; the only three set match on Sunday. The number two doubles team of
Nathalie Skaf (Mississauga/) and
Colleen Fernandes (Mississauga/) have been playing especially well, losing 6-8 to Western on Sunday and 7-8 to Montreal on Saturday.
The Warriors will have a busy weekend ahead of them, travelling to Oshawa Friday to play OUIT, a date with York on Saturday, then back home to host McMaster on Sunday.
